The Community-Driven Archives (CDA) Initiative's third annual Black Collections Symposium takes place on Oct. 17 at Hayden Library and Oct. 19 at Burton Barr Public Library. The theme of this year's symposium is the "Legacy and Future of Black Student Activism."
